We are a leading company in the manufacture of Fast-Moving Consumer Goods (FMCG) making globally admired brands such as Gillette, Fairy and Oral-B. Here, at P&G's Reading Plant, we manufacture Gillette and Old Spice products, including some of the world’s most popular shaving preparations, deodorants and anti-perspirants.
Our Manufacturing Line Technicians play an integral role within P&G's Reading Plant manufacturing facility. Day-to-day this involves material movement and management, equipment operation, problem-solving and ownership of a system. In this role you will own overall line/area standards during shifts and find ways to continuously improve. You will be required to clean, operate and maintain equipment to the required standard. We are looking for a strong team player who can work collaboratively with teams across an organisation.
You and your team will work together on a rotating shift pattern and will provide a thorough handover to the incoming shift to maintain high standards and a smooth operation. We operate a 4/3/3/3 shift pattern, rotating days and nights weekly, working 12.25 or 10 hours across Monday through Thursday. Overtime is available occasionally, on a voluntary basis.
